To get the most out of 1st grade reading free printable worksheets, there are a few tips to keep in mind. First, make sure to choose worksheets that are aligned with your child's current reading level and abilities. This will help ensure that they are challenged but not overwhelmed. Additionally, be sure to provide feedback and encouragement as your child works through the worksheets, helping them to stay motivated and engaged in the learning process.
